Fly fishing is an art form that has been around since the early days of human civilization. It’s a skill that requires patience and practice, but if you have the right resources, you can become an expert in no time.
Fly fishing books are one of the most useful resources for mastering this sport. They provide detailed instructions on how to select and tie flies, cast accurately, and find the best places to fish.
When looking for fly fishing books, it’s important to consider your level of experience. Beginner books provide basic information on gear, types of flies, casting techniques, and entomology (the study of aquatic insects).
Experienced fishers may want to look for more advanced texts that cover topics like reading the water, stream tactics and techniques, or matching hatches.
It’s also important to select a book that is written by an experienced author. Many fly fishing books are authored by professional guides or anglers who have decades of experience in the sport. Reading their tips and advice can help you become a better fisherman.
